Understanding Route Optimization Data Analysis
What is Route Optimization Data Analysis?
Route optimization data analysis involves the examination of various data points related to delivery routes to identify the most efficient paths. By leveraging advanced algorithms and data analytics, companies can determine optimal routes that reduce travel time, fuel consumption, and overall operational costs.

Key Benefits of Route Optimization Data Analysis
1. Cost Savings: Proper analysis can significantly reduce fuel and labor costs.
2. Time Efficiency: Optimized routes lead to faster delivery times, enhancing overall productivity.
3. Sustainability: Fewer miles driven result in lower carbon emissions, positively impacting the environment.
4. Customer Satisfaction: Timely deliveries improve the customer experience, fostering loyalty.

Step 3: Route Simulation
Once analysis is complete, route simulation models are created. These models allow logistics professionals to visualize different routing options and their potential impacts on delivery efficiency.
Step 4: Implementation
After selecting the most efficient routes, implement these changes into your logistics operations. This could involve updating your routing software or informing delivery personnel of new routes.
Step 5: Continuous Monitoring
Route optimization is not a one-time effort. Continually monitor routes and delivery performance to make adjustments as necessary. Utilizing real-time data can help in tweaking routes for immediate improvements.

Common Challenges in Route Optimization Data Analysis
1. Data Accuracy: Poor quality or outdated data can lead to inefficient routing.
2. Changing Conditions: Traffic and weather conditions can change rapidly, requiring updates to routes.
3. Integration with Existing Systems: Ensuring that new routing systems integrate seamlessly with existing logistics software can be challenging.
